Elena Papaioannou
She studied anatomy, pathology and physiology and was trained in Ireland, where she received her diploma in 2010 as a specialist in the Buteyko breathing method from the BCI (Buteyko Clinic International).
In 2011 she was accredited as Buteyko method specialist from the Clinica Buteyko Moscow. In 2015 she released her first children’ s book by Kyriakidis Bros. Publications titled “The Secret of Breathing and Theseus” and recently released her second book entitled “The Art of Breathing”.
